2. System Understanding: The Resistor’s Role

The blower motor pulls air through the HVAC box. The resistor pack (often a module with a thermal fuse) drops voltage to control fan speed. When it fails, the motor typically only runs on HIGH (bypassing the resistor) or not at all. In the VNM, the resistor is mounted behind the glovebox, secured with two 8mm bolts. I’ve seen these fail every 5–7 years due to heat cycling – the resistor gets red hot at low speeds, and over time the solder joints crack.

3. Symptom Diagnosis: Order by Frequency

Symptom 1: Only HIGH Speed Works

60% of cases. If you turn the knob and the fan only blows on speed 4 (highest), the resistor is almost certainly dead. Quick test: Unplug the resistor connector, check resistance between the thick red wire and each thinner wire. You should see 0.5Ω to 15Ω across the range. If open (OL), it’s done. Replacement part: $25–$60 (OEM or aftermarket like Four Seasons). Labor if you DIY: 30–45 minutes – it’s two bolts and one connector.

Symptom 2: No Airflow At All (Any Speed)

25% of cases. This is often the resistor’s thermal fuse (a separate 2A fuse inside the module) blowing due to a seized blower motor. Test: With ignition on, probe the connector’s power wire – you should have 12V with the fan on any speed. If yes, check the motor by feeding 12V directly. If the motor spins, replace the resistor. If not, the motor is the culprit (see Decision Tree).

Symptom 3: Intermittent Airflow (Works Then Stops)

10% of cases. This points to a cracked solder joint in the resistor, not a dead fuse. I’ve seen this on 2013 VNMs where the resistor heats up, expands, loses contact, then cools and works again. Test: Jiggle the resistor connector while the fan runs. If it cuts in/out, replace the resistor – a $40 part beats chasing a wiring short.

Symptom 4: Fan Works, But Only On Medium

5% of cases. This is a failed low-speed diode inside the resistor. You’ll get speeds 2 and 3 but nothing on 1 or 4. This is rare, but I’ve fixed two of these last year – both required a new resistor, not a repair.

5. Repair vs Replace: When to Do What

Repairable: If you’re handy with a soldering iron, a cracked solder joint can be reflowed – I’ve done this on 3 VNMs, saving customers $40–60. But this is a temporary fix; the joint will re-crack within 6 months due to heat cycling. Replace: Always replace the resistor if the thermal fuse is blown or if the unit shows physical discoloration. Cost comparison: DIY replacement – $30 part + 45 min labor = $30 total. Shop labor – $120–$180 including diagnostic. I’ve installed 50+ blower resistors in the past 3 years on Volvo VNs, and the aftermarket units (like from NAPA) work just as well as OEM at half the price.

6. Prevention: Keep It Running

Blower resistors fail from excessive heat. The #1 cause is running the fan on low speed for extended periods with a clogged cabin filter – this forces the resistor to work harder. Maintenance schedule: Replace your cabin air filter every 20,000 miles (it’s a $15 part, 10-minute job). Warning signs: If you notice the fan speed “pulsing” or a burning smell from the vents, check the resistor immediately – I’ve seen them melt connectors when ignored.

Q: Can I bypass the blower resistor to get airflow?

A: Yes, but only temporarily. You can jumper the resistor connector to force the fan on HIGH, but this will overheat the motor and potentially cause a fire. I don’t recommend it – a $30 resistor is cheaper than a $300 motor replacement.

Q: My Volvo VNM Base has no airflow but the fan makes a clicking sound – what’s that?

A: That’s likely the resistor’s thermal fuse tripping repeatedly due to a failing motor. I’ve diagnosed this on a 2015 VNM – the motor was drawing 25A (spec is 15A), causing the fuse to cycle. Replace the motor first, then the resistor.

Q: Will a bad blower resistor drain my battery?

A: No, not directly. The resistor only draws power when the fan is on. However, a shorted resistor can keep the HVAC control head awake, drawing 0.2–0.5A continuously. I’ve seen this drain a battery overnight on a 2012 VNM – test for parasitic draw after replacement.
